Just started playing F1 05 yesterday and its really good. I have a DFP and found the steering in F1 04 difficult to judge and the force feedback to be a bit strange. F1 05 is much better, the steering is definetly more solid and the FF works well. The sound is great especially the gear shifts. I wish GT4 had made the F1 car sound as good.

I unlocked the classic lotus last night which is good fun and if you want a twitchy car for a bit of a laugh. Although you can only use it in test sessions. Started the career and got a drive with Minardi and came 7th in Australia and 1st in Malaysia so I think I'll change the difficulty from medium to high. Although I did try a session with it on high difficulty and was able to keep up with the pace. I don't now if you can unlock an extreme or pro difficulty.

The graphics look pretty good considering the number of cars on the track. Compared to F1 04 I'd say the tracks look better but the cars have slightly less detail. They seem to have blurred the areas at the outsides of the screen to ease the load on the PS2 as if a car is a car is overtaking you its out of focus until it is in front when it looks nice and clean. It works pretty well and I suppose you could say its replicating periperal vision.

Anway I think it a big improvement and it a lot of fun to play. Just got to wait for F1 on PS3 now :)
